On our first day in Trento we took a walk along that beautiful city. The visit had its last stop in the Buonconsiglio Castle. This monument, which was built in the 13th century, was the residence of the Prince-Bishops of Trento for nearly six centuries and that's why it's full of history.
The Buonconsiglio Castle is the largest and most important monumental complex of the Trentino Alto Adige region. One of the places we liked the most was the upper part, a gothic balcony made by a series of columns and arches from where we took a lot of beautiful pictures. Downstairs there was a nice garden with a fountain and plenty of gorgeous frescos that impressed us.
